Ericsson Unveils ‘EricssonEdge Academia Program’ to Foster Young Telecom Talent

Ericsson, a global leader in telecommunications, has announced the launch of its ‘EricssonEdge Academia Program’, aimed at developing early career talent in the rapidly advancing telecom sector across Southeast Asia, Oceania, and India. This initiative is designed to prepare students for future roles in cutting-edge fields like 5G, AI, and IoT.

As the demand for tech-related skills surges globally, Ericsson’s new program seeks to nurture young talent entering the telecommunications industry as part of its graduate recruitment efforts in the region. The EricssonEdge Academia Program will focus on equipping students with essential knowledge and skills in 5G, Cloud, and AI technologies, empowering them to excel in the evolving telecom landscape.

Spanning six months, the program targets pre-final year students from over 40 top universities in countries including India, Australia, Thailand, Indonesia, Singapore, Brunei, the Philippines, Malaysia, and Vietnam. It offers a blend of in-person, expert-led sessions during the first phase, followed by web-based learning modules in the second and third months. Regular assessments ensure continuous learning and mastery of the concepts.

Students who complete the program will have the opportunity to be considered for Ericsson’s Graduate Recruitment Program, giving them a direct path into the telecom industry. The initiative not only boosts the employability of students but also strengthens the talent pipeline for the broader telecom ecosystem.

Priyanka Anand, Vice President and Head of People for Southeast Asia, Oceania & India at Ericsson, commented, “The EricssonEdge Academia Program exemplifies how industry and academia can collaborate to develop the next generation of telecom professionals. By providing students with the skills needed to thrive, we are enhancing their career prospects and ensuring the continued growth of the telecom industry.”

Anand also emphasized the program’s role in fostering innovation and sparking a passion for technology among students. “We are committed to shaping the future of ICT talent by engaging with students in their academic journey,” she said. “The program sparks curiosity, drives innovation, and ignites a passion for technology.”

With this initiative, Ericsson is poised to create a future-ready workforce and ensure the continued advancement of the telecom industry across the region.
